LIBERTY Magona donates €10,000 to help Ukrainian refugees

The team at LIBERTY Magona has raised €10,000 for Ukrainian refugees through employees donating an hour of their wages, which was then matched by the company.

The campaign was supported by permanent and temporary employees as well as the local RSU union.

A cheque for the full amount was handed over to the Mayor of Piombino, the town in which La Magona is based, and other members of the local council by Lino Iallorenzi, the Director of the plant (pictured third from the right in the main image).

The Mayor thanked the Magona team for their contribution and for the importance of their gesture of solidarity.

The funds will be used to help the local Ukrainian refugees, including 60 children, to integrate and help facilitate their linguistic and educational integration.
